Hi Matelot, I'm sorry to say that we lost the ability to easily build an all-in-one exe. It's on my list of things to get to again but aren't there yet (and not likely to be soon). That said, installing it the techy or developer way is much easier than it used to be.
The installing instructions Edward linked to look complicated because they're long, but really it just boils down to: - install python (v3.6 or newer) - run: pip install leo from a python enabled command prompt - run leo from that same python enabled command prompt -matt -- You received this message because you are subscribed to the Google Groups "leo-editor" group.
